By now we had figured out that several wearable biosensors (WBSs) could be smartly placed to allow for greater feedback of human input to train Ethika AI. While Ethika AI core coding is based on Apache's MXNET, the architecture is extremely flexible to port and align micro-device sensors to train the AI model to a level of unseen refinement. Ethika AI first stores the human feedback from eye-contact tracking, hand mouse movement tracking, and face expression in any session with a Human Expert. The data feeds are then processed according to standard AI modelling rules but iterate upon each session in a combination of stored mimic and new human feedback from different Human Experts. Human Experts play a pivotal role in the accuracy and acceptance of content, text, graphics, movies, or photos. While other AI systems reuse and train by adding filtered data, Ethika AI already bypasses this because the Human Expert inspected the data to form reliable content. The design of the Ethika AI relies on the use of camera input that records in real-time the eyes and facial expressions, and in real-time covers the keyboard with mouse gesture movements. In this case we use NVIDIA's Face Recognition, Broadcast, Voice Commands, and keyboard mouse input to capture data from the Human Expert. Ethika AI then collects, inspects, and points and clicks from the Human Expert who is actively processing content on the web. This all occurs in real-time, the Human Expert can at any time pause the recordings. As I explained, we are not only good at designing AI models but have deep knowledge about computer architecture.
